About this position
KDDI Research, Inc. is recruiting a fixed-term contract researcher for work on wireless communications, mobile core networks, and communication infrastructure for physical AI (including robots and drones). The position is based in Saitama Prefecture, Japan, in the Wireless Division, and focuses on research and development for the 5G/6G era.
The role involves architectural study, design, prototyping, demonstration, and presentation of a next-generation cloud-native mobile core communication platform. The successful candidate will also help define communication requirements for physical AI services and analyze international standardization trends, including 3GPP and related technical specifications. The post is especially relevant to applicants with experience in information networks, wireless access, signal processing, RAN, MIMO, radio propagation, cloud infrastructure, and container technologies such as Kubernetes.
Degree requirement: a PhD or Master's degree in a science or engineering field, together with several years of R&D experience. Required background includes wireless communication, communication networks, communication protocols, signal processing, or related areas. Preferred strengths include standardization work, simulation, device evaluation, technical writing, reading English technical papers/specifications, and communication in English. Experience with AWS/public cloud, virtualization, open innovation, agile development, AI/LLM tools, and reinforcement learning for optimization is also valued.
Funding and employment: this is a fixed-term contract role with an annual salary of approximately 4.0–9.0 million yen (listed as 4.2 million yen or more up to 8.5 million yen depending on experience and achievements). Salary increase, bonus, commuting allowance, and social insurance are provided. The contract is renewable annually, with a maximum term of 5 years for postdocs and 3 years for other roles, and there may be a path to permanent employment under company rules.
Application window: applications are accepted from 2026-09-04 until 2027-03-31, but the search is rolling and may close early once a suitable candidate is selected. Interviews may be conducted online for applicants living overseas or far from Japan.
How to apply: submit an electronic resume with photo, a publication list, and supporting materials showing major research and development achievements. Apply by email to [email protected]. The JREC-IN portal web application is not available.
